2010 PPIHC Vintage Racing Festival Car & Motorcycle Show
RMVR is hosting a car show scheduled for Saturday, June 26th, 2010 from 10am until 3pm. The show will once again be located in Memorial Park at the center of Manitou Springs. The show will include vintage cars and motorcycles, including racing, street and hot rods. There will be music playing and food & drinks are available.

PPIHC Event Schedule
Tuesday, June 22, 2010, 8am – 5pm
Competitor Registration, Tech Session and Mandatory Drivers Meetings
Crown Plaza Hotel, 2886 South Circle Drive, Colorado Springs, CO 80906 (Event Headquarters)
Wednesday, June 23, 2010
Upper Mountain Practice Session, gates open at 3:30am to 5:00am, session runs 5:30am-8:30am
Thursday, June 24, 2010
Lower Mountain Practice Session & Qualifying, gates open at 4:00am to 5:00am, session runs 5:30am-8:30am
Friday, June 25, 2010
Mid Mountain Practice Session, gates open at 3:45am to 5:00am, session runs 5:30am-8:30am
Fan Fest 5pm-10pm
Downtown, Colorado Springs
Saturday, June 26, 2010
Vintage Car and Motorcycle Show, set up 9am, show from 10am-3pm, out of park by 4pm
Sunday, June 27, 2010
Race Day!
Toll gate for all open at 4am. Uphill traffic begins to be stopped beginning at 7:45am, all traffic stopped by 8:15am
Race begins at 9am with the Vintage Automobile Division running first.
